Domestic abuse remains a critical issue, with 2.3 million people affected annually in England and Wales. Many victims are unable to call for help due to fear of escalation, making traditional emergency responses ineffective. Ask Joan provides a discreet, technology-driven solution that enables victims to silently signal for help using household appliances.
